updated on Tue Jan 17 00:10:10 UTC 2012
[aur-mirror.git] / prey-demo / PKGBUILD
blobde449a97d3dfff59c545dbe6cbd3a7adfe7078ef
1 # Contributor: Slash <youremail@domain.com>
3 pkgname=prey-demo
4 pkgver=02192009
5 pkgrel=1
6 pkgdesc="Prey is a first person shooter based on the id Tech 4 engine using portals and variable gravity (Demo Version)."
7 arch=('i686' 'x86_64')
8 url="http://icculus.org/prey/"
9 license=('GPL')
10 if [ "$CARCH" = "x86_64" ]; then
11     depends=('lib32-libstdc++5' 'lib32-libxext')
12 else
13     depends=('libstdc++5' 'libxext')
15 makedepends=('unzip')
16 install=prey-demo.install
17 source=("prey-demo.desktop" "prey-demo.launcher" \
18 "http://icculus.org/prey/downloads/$pkgname-installer-$pkgver.bin")
19 md5sums=('076b4092529d9cc7d092c4630fced700'
20          '637b319535afb902d4645030153acfbe'
21          'dded67270bc59248f2b8fedd7d51156d')
23 build() {
24   # Extract Files
25   unzip $srcdir/$pkgname-installer-$pkgver.bin && true
27   # Create Destination Directory
28   install -d $pkgdir/opt/prey-demo/
30   # Install Game Files
31   cp -r $srcdir/data/prey-demo-linux-x86/* \
32     $pkgdir/opt/prey-demo/
34   # Install Data Files
35   cp -r $srcdir/data/prey-demo-linux-data/* \
36     $pkgdir/opt/prey-demo/
38   # Install Punkbuster Files
39   cp -r $srcdir/data/punkbuster-linux-x86/* \
40     $pkgdir/opt/prey-demo/
42   # Install Default Config
43   cp $srcdir/data/configs/english.cfg \
44     $pkgdir/opt/prey-demo/base/default.cfg
46   # Install License (Prey)
47   install -D -m 0644 $srcdir/data/prey_demo_license.txt \
48     $pkgdir/usr/share/licenses/$pkgname/prey_demo_license.txt
50   # Install License (Punkbuster)
51   install -D -m 0644 $srcdir/data/punkbuster_license.txt \
52     $pkgdir/usr/share/licenses/$pkgname/punkbuster_license.txt
54   # Install Desktop Shortcut
55   install -D -m 0644 $srcdir/prey-demo.desktop \
56     $pkgdir/usr/share/applications/prey-demo.desktop
58   # Install Client Launcher
59   install -D -m 0755 $srcdir/prey-demo.launcher \
60     $pkgdir/usr/bin/prey-demo